By HOLMES, Oliver Wendell
Boston: William D. Ticknor & Company, 1847. FIRST EDITION. Original printed wrappers, spine chipped, top wrapper detached. Ink stamp of the Rhode Island Historical Society to top wrapper and title. Presentation inscription from Usher Parsons on wrapper. First edition, second or third state of wrapper, with the publisher’s advertisements printed on the bottom wrapper. Holmes gave this lecture to the medical class of Harvard University.

Usher Parsons (1788-1868) began his career as a naval surgeon. After retiring from the Navy, he was professor of anatomy at Dartmouth, professor of anatomy and surgery at Brown University, became president of the Rhode Island Medical Society, and served as the first vice-president of the American Medical Association. BAL, 8746; C&T, p. 40; Osler, 2991.
